logo

Output 5ebc9b21dee6ae9f905afc3e98b88fa4ab552ba0b353985efac960511b52b5b8:1

value
17158042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bffffc51cc6da24030bb485d25a15551232caae4 OP_EQUAL
address
3KCDeNn34C8ext33xfcTEQgmBL8hUZETfg
transaction
5ebc9b21dee6ae9f905afc3e98b88fa4ab552ba0b353985efac960511b52b5b8